Phospholipase A2--a mediator between proximal and distal effectors of inflammation.

W Pruzanski1, P Vadas.   

Abstract

Phospholipase A2 (PLA2) is known to play an important intracellular role in inflammatory processes but does it also perform a vital function extracellularly? Here, W. Pruzanski and P. Vadas marshall the evidence supporting PLA2 as a mediator of inflammation, specifically in linking local and systemic effects.
